PC本地H5页面如何可以让别人PC或者手机访问

上一篇 / 下一篇  2014-06-05 14:55:33 / 个人分类:step by step android测试

步骤有2:
1、需要安装个nginx
2、指定目录
一、mac 上安装nginx
(安装方法转自http://stephen830.iteye.com/blog/2002195)
由于会用到gcc编译,本机已经装过xcode,因此已经有了gcc。
检测是否装过gcc:  gcc -v
1. 安装PCRE
下载最新的 PCRE. ,是perl类库,这是用于nginx的rewrite规则解析。
pcre-8.34.tar
解压后
cd ~
cd pcre-8.34
sudo ./configure --prefix=/usr/local 
sudo make
sudo make install
2. 安装nginx
下载最新的 nginx 从网站 Nginx.org
nginx-1.5.8.tar
解压后
cd ~
cd nginx-1.5.8
sudo ./configure --prefix=/usr/local/nginx-1.5.8 --with-http_ssl_module --with-ld-opt="-L /usr/local/lib"
sudo make
sudo make install
至此,nginx已经安装完毕,下面启动验证下。
启动nginx
sudo /usr/local/nginx-1.4.7/sbin/nginx
打开浏览器访问 http://localhost
关闭nginx
sudo ./nginx -s stop
二、python配置文件目录
$ cd /home/flyfox  
$ python -m SimpleHTTPServer
这就行了,而我们的HTTP服务在8000号端口上侦听。你会得到下面的信息:
Serving HTTP on 0.0.0.0 port 8000 ...你可以打开你的浏览器(IE或Firefox),然后输入下面的URL:
http://ip:8000如果你的目录下有一个叫 index.html 的文件名的文件,那么这个文件就会成为一个默认页,如果没有这个文件,那么,目录列表就会显示出来。
如果想改变端口只需要这样:python -m SimpleHTTPServer port(如80)


TAG:

 

评分:0

我来说两句

Open Toolbar